Marksmanship
Training
FM
3-22.9
Board
Questions
Describe
the
barrel
rifling
of
the
M4.
-
ANS-1/7:
One
right
hand
twist
every
7
inches.
Describe
the
M4
rifle.
-
ANS-A
5.56
mm,
magazine
fed,
gas-operated,
air-cooled,
semiautomatic
or
three-round
burst,
hand-held,
shoulder-fired
weapon.
Describe
the
maximum
effective
rates
of
fire
for
the
M4.
-
ANS--
Semi:
45
rpm
(rounds
per
minute)
-
Burst:
90
rpm
-
Cyclic
700-900
rpm
-
Sustained:
12-15
rpm
Describe
the
procedures
for
clearing
the
M4
Rifle.
-
ANS--Point
the
muzzle
in
a
designated
SAFE
DIRECTION.
Attempt
to
place
selector
lever
on
SAFE.
If
weapon
is
not
cocked,
lever
cannot
be
placed
on
SAFE.
-Remove
the
magazine
by
depressing
the
magazine
catch
button
and
pulling
the
magazine
down.
-To
lock
bolt
open,
pull
charging
handle
rearward.
Press
bottom
of
bolt
catch
and
allow
bolt
to
move
forward
until
it
engages
bolt
catch.
Return
charging
handle
to
full
forward
position.
If
you
have
not
done
so
before,
place
the
selector
lever
on
SAFE.
-Visually
(not
physically)
inspect
the
receiver
and
chamber
to
ensure
these
areas
contain
no
ammo.
-With
the
selector
lever
pointing
toward
SAFE,
allow
the
bolt
to
go
forward
by
pressing
the
upper
portion
of
the
bolt
catch.
-Place
the
selector
lever
on
SEMI
and
squeeze
the
trigger.
Pull
the
charging
handle
fully
rearward
and
release
it,
allowing
the
bolt
to
return
to
the
full
forward
position.
Place
the
selector
lever
on
SAFE.
-Close
the
ejection
port
cover.
Describe
the
proper
procedure
for
applying
immediate
action
with
the
M4.
-
ANS-Slap
gently
upward
on
the
magazine
to
ensure
it
is
fully
seated,
and
the
magazine
follower
is
not
jammed.
Pull
the
charging
handle
fully
to
the
rear.
Observe
for
the
ejection
of
a
live
round
or
expended
cartridge.
(If
the
weapon
fails
to
eject
a
cartridge,
perform
remedial
action.) Release
the
charging
handle
(do
not
ride
it
forward).
Tap
the
forward
assist
assembly
to
ensure
bolt
closure.
Squeeze
the
trigger
and
try
to
fire
the
rifle.
Describe
the
proper
procedure
for
applying
remedial
action
with
the
M4.
-
ANS-1.
Try
to
place
the
weapon
on
Safe.
2.
Remove
the
magazine.
3.
Lock
the
bolt
to
the
rear.
4.
Place
the
weapon
on
Safe,
if
not
already
done.
Describe
the
ranges
for
the
M4
Rifle.
-
ANS-Maximum
Range
-
3,600
meters;
Max
Effective
Range
for
a
Point
Target
-
500
meters;
Max
Effective
Range
for
an
Area
Target
-
600
meters
Describe
the
weights
of
the
M4
Rifle
without
mgazine
and
sling,
and
with
sling
and
loaded
30
round
magazine.
-
ANS-Without
Magazine
and
Sling
-
6.49
pounds;
With
Sling
and
a
loaded
30
round
magazine
-
7.50
pounds
During
Preliminary
Marksmanship
Training
(PMI),
what
are
the
only
two
positions
taught?
-
ANS-1.
Prone
unsupported
2.
Foxhole
supported
How
do
you
clear
a
stoppage?
-
ANS-Apply
immediate
or
remedial
action.
How
do
you
perform
a
functions
check
on
the
M4
Rifle?
-
ANS-1.
Place
the
selector
lever
on
safe.
If
the
selector
switch
will
not
go
on
safe,
pull
the
charging
handle
to
the
rear
and
release.
Place
the
selector
lever
on
safe.
Pull
the
trigger
to
the
rear,
the
hammer
should
not
fall.
2.
Place
the
selector
lever
on
semi.
Pull
the
trigger
to
the
rear
and
hold.
The
hammer
should
fall.
While
holding
the
trigger
to
the
rear,
pull
the
charging
handle
to
the
rear
and
release.
Release
the
trigger
and
pull
it
to
the
rear
again.
The
hammer
should
fall.
3.
Place
the
selector
lever
on
burst.
Pull
the
charging
handle
to
the
rear
and
release.
Pull
the
trigger
to
the
rear
and
hold.
The
hammer
should
fall.
While
holding
the
trigger
to
the
rear,
pull
the
charging
handle
to
the
rear
three
times
and
release.
Release
the
trigger
and
pull
it
to
the
rear
again.
The
hammer
should
fall.
How
many
times
should
immediate
action
be
applied?
-
ANS-Once.
If
the
rifle
still
fails
to
fire,
apply
remedial
action.
Is
SPORTS
an
Immediate
or
Remedial
action?
-
ANS-Immediate
M240B
Ranges
-
ANS-Point
Targets
(600m
Bipod,
800m
Tripod)
